Home
last modified time | relevance | path

Searched refs:untagged_addr (Results 1 - 25 of 61) sorted by relevance

123

/kernel/linux/linux-6.6/mm/kasan/
H A Dsw_tags.c78 void *untagged_addr; in kasan_check_range() local
108 untagged_addr = kasan_reset_tag((const void *)addr); in kasan_check_range()
109 if (unlikely(!addr_has_metadata(untagged_addr))) in kasan_check_range()
111 shadow_first = kasan_mem_to_shadow(untagged_addr); in kasan_check_range()
112 shadow_last = kasan_mem_to_shadow(untagged_addr + size - 1); in kasan_check_range()
125 void *untagged_addr = kasan_reset_tag(addr); in kasan_byte_accessible() local
128 if (!addr_has_metadata(untagged_addr)) in kasan_byte_accessible()
131 shadow_byte = READ_ONCE(*(u8 *)kasan_mem_to_shadow(untagged_addr)); in kasan_byte_accessible()
/kernel/linux/linux-5.10/mm/kasan/
H A Dtags.c83 void *untagged_addr; in check_memory_region() local
113 untagged_addr = reset_tag((const void *)addr); in check_memory_region()
114 if (unlikely(untagged_addr < in check_memory_region()
118 shadow_first = kasan_mem_to_shadow(untagged_addr); in check_memory_region()
119 shadow_last = kasan_mem_to_shadow(untagged_addr + size - 1); in check_memory_region()
H A Dreport.c507 void *untagged_addr; in __kasan_report() local
518 untagged_addr = reset_tag(tagged_addr); in __kasan_report()
521 if (addr_has_shadow(untagged_addr)) in __kasan_report()
524 info.first_bad_addr = untagged_addr; in __kasan_report()
532 if (addr_has_shadow(untagged_addr)) in __kasan_report()
536 if (addr_has_shadow(untagged_addr)) { in __kasan_report()
537 print_address_description(untagged_addr, get_tag(tagged_addr)); in __kasan_report()
/kernel/linux/linux-6.6/arch/arm64/include/asm/
H A Dsignal.h21 return untagged_addr(addr); in arch_untagged_si_addr()
H A Dmemory.h243 #define untagged_addr(addr) ({ \ macro
H A Duaccess.h47 addr = untagged_addr(addr); in access_ok()
/kernel/linux/linux-6.6/include/linux/
H A Duaccess.h24 #ifndef untagged_addr
25 #define untagged_addr(addr) (addr) macro
31 untagged_addr(addr); \
/kernel/linux/linux-6.6/arch/arm64/mm/
H A Dfault.c481 unsigned long addr = untagged_addr(far); in do_bad_area()
538 unsigned long addr = untagged_addr(far); in do_page_fault()
707 unsigned long addr = untagged_addr(far); in do_translation_fault()
754 siaddr = untagged_addr(far); in do_sea()
844 unsigned long addr = untagged_addr(far); in do_mem_abort()
/kernel/linux/linux-5.10/mm/
H A Dmsync.c40 start = untagged_addr(start); in SYSCALL_DEFINE3()
H A Dframe_vector.c52 start = untagged_addr(start); in get_vaddr_frames()
H A Dmincore.c236 start = untagged_addr(start); in SYSCALL_DEFINE3()
H A Dmlock.c682 start = untagged_addr(start); in do_mlock()
745 start = untagged_addr(start); in SYSCALL_DEFINE2()
/kernel/linux/linux-5.10/lib/
H A Dstrnlen_user.c100 src_addr = (unsigned long)untagged_addr(str); in strnlen_user()
H A Dstrncpy_from_user.c124 src_addr = (unsigned long)untagged_addr(src); in strncpy_from_user()
/kernel/linux/linux-6.6/lib/
H A Dstrnlen_user.c100 src_addr = (unsigned long)untagged_addr(str); in strnlen_user()
H A Dstrncpy_from_user.c124 src_addr = (unsigned long)untagged_addr(src); in strncpy_from_user()
/kernel/linux/linux-5.10/arch/arm64/include/asm/
H A Duaccess.h73 addr = untagged_addr(addr); in __range_ok()
241 "r" (untagged_addr(ptr)) in __uaccess_mask_ptr()
H A Dmemory.h211 #define untagged_addr(addr) ({ \ macro
/kernel/linux/linux-5.10/arch/arm64/kernel/
H A Dentry-common.c118 far = untagged_addr(far); in el1_abort()
263 far = untagged_addr(far); in el0_da()
/kernel/linux/linux-6.6/kernel/entry/
H A Dsyscall_user_dispatch.c100 if (selector && !access_ok(untagged_addr(selector), sizeof(*selector))) in task_set_syscall_user_dispatch()
/kernel/linux/linux-6.6/arch/x86/include/asm/
H A Duaccess_64.h33 #define untagged_addr(addr) ({ \ macro
/kernel/linux/linux-6.6/drivers/media/common/videobuf2/
H A Dframe_vector.c52 start = untagged_addr(start); in get_vaddr_frames()
/kernel/linux/linux-6.6/mm/
H A Dmsync.c40 start = untagged_addr(start); in SYSCALL_DEFINE3()
H A Dmincore.c239 start = untagged_addr(start); in SYSCALL_DEFINE3()
H A Dmlock.c581 start = untagged_addr(start); in do_mlock()
644 start = untagged_addr(start); in SYSCALL_DEFINE2()

Completed in 17 milliseconds

123